When it comes to dogs, we can’t deny we have a soft spot for the Shiba Inu Japanese dog breed. With their adorable, smiley faces, they’ve captured our hearts during bathtime, in the playground, and even while poking their heads out at us from bushes on the street. Now it’s time to meet two miniature “Mame Shiba Inu” (lit. “Bean Shiba Dogs”), a breed that grows to only half the usual size, who are adopted sisters and are always pictured side-by-side. A peek into their adorable photo collection gives us a beautiful insight into the world of puppy sisterhood, and their cute poses remind us how wonderful that bond can be in all walks of life!
▼ Born six months apart, older sister Natsu (“Summer”), pictured below left, and younger sister Fuyu (“Winter”), below right, do everything together!
To get an idea of their miniature size, this is what the cute duo looks like when pictured next to their Saint Bernard friend.
Born in May and November of 2015, the two have been together since Fuyu was a tiny pup, when she joined the family at less than ten weeks-of-age.
After a period of getting to know each other, the two quickly became inseparable.
One of their favourite things to do is use each other as comfy pillows during naptime.
Fuyu sleeps peacefully when her older sister is there to cuddle her!
